If your good dreams and nightmares are pertaining to the same thing? Which one do you believe?

Miss Elizabeth Bennet comes to the realization that she is in love with Mr. Fitzwilliam Darcy. However, she is unsure of his feelings towards her after turning down his proposal. Elizabeth has several dreams and a few nightmares; she is unsure how to approach Mr. Darcy to tell him she has made a mistake.

Mr. Fitzwilliam Darcy has fallen in love with Elizabeth. He has dreams about her; however, most of them are nightmares until one night of dreams changes everything. He decides to ask Elizabeth to marry him a second time. How does he convince his Aunt Catherine that a marrying Anne is not in his future?

Will Elizabeth and Mr. Darcy find the courage to fight their nightmares? Will they find the courage needed to fight for each other or will they let their nightmares win?

This story is written using the Point of View (POV) perspective of both Elizabeth and Mr. Darcy.
